As for the Bosch parts, the O2 sensors are fine. I have never had an issue with them. As for the Bosch plugs, avoid them and stay with either the Motorcrafts or the Autolites.

Well..............The stealership called me this morning! The mechanic, not the service manager, said that I did have a vaccum leak, which caused the MAF to go bad. If the leak is left long enough, it will destroy the MAF. He said he always tries to clean them first. He said the aftermarket IAC was bad and was willing to show me the broken spring. He said with the vaccum leak and bad MAF, it was only a matter of time before "any" IAC would go. Still reccommended to change the fuel pump and filter. He said they ran 2 pressure tests on the vehicle, hot and cold and voth came back under pressure. I told him to skip plugs and wires, that I would do those myself, but now the price of service and labor has dropped to $950.00, down from $1350.00. He said he would get me a printout of codes as well. He reccommended NOT replacing the O2 sensors. He also said they visually inspected the Pre-cats and they look fine.
